PCI 和 PCIe:区别、发展历程以及在 PC 中的实际应用

最后更新: 12月27 2025
  • PCI 是经典的并行扩展总线,带宽有限,与当前的需求相比已经过时了。
  • PCI Express 使用点对点串行链路,具有可扩展的通道(x1、x4、x8、x16),可成倍提高性能。
  • PCIe 的逐代产品在保持高度兼容性的同时,使每条通道的带宽翻了一番。
  • 如今,PCIe 已成为 GPU、NVMe SSD、高速网络和专业显卡的基础,而 PCI 则已被降级用于较旧的设备。

PCI 和 PCIe 的区别

如果你曾经打开过你的塔式机箱,并且看到上面有一堆长短不一的插槽, placa基地你可能想知道它们各自长什么样。例如,它们的名字是…… PCI、PCI-X 和 PCI Express (PCIe)很容易感到困惑,尤其是当你想知道每张卡可以插入哪个位置而不会损坏任何东西时。

本文我们将冷静地进行回顾。 什么是PCI和PCIe?它们如何工作?有哪些版本?它们之间有什么区别?我们还将了解它的历史演变、PCI-X 的作用、每个插槽中使用的卡的类型、PCIe 通道的分配方式,以及这对安装 GPU、高速网卡或 NVMe SSD 等日常操作意味着什么。

什么是PCI:经典的扩展​​标准

PCI(外围组件互连) 多年来,它一直是台式电脑的标准扩展总线。它由英特尔在 20 世纪 90 年代初开发,并迅速成为…… 适用于所有类型卡的通用总线音频、网络、视频、SCSI 控制器等。

这种PCI总线与一种架构兼容。 并行和共享所有连接的设备都连接到同一条总线上,共享可用带宽。这意味着连接的设备越多, 他们必须分蛋糕。 瓶颈风险越大。

PCI卡已到货 32位和64位版本结合 33 或 66 MHz 的频率。在其最典型的配置(32 位,33 MHz)下,该总线提供的理论最大值为 133 MB/s 传输速度当时这样的速度对于音频、10/100 网络或 2D 视频来说已经相当不错了。

PCI在当时的一大优势是它对以下方面的支持: 即插即用该系统本身即可处理资源分配(中断请求、内存地址等),无需像旧版 ISA 标准那样移动跳线或桥接器。这大大简化了普通用户的硬件安装。

在许多较旧的主板上,您仍然会看到几个细长的浅色插槽:这些是…… 传统PCI插槽只要芯片组和操作系统支持,它们就可以继续工作,尽管如今它们已被 PCI Express 完全取代。

什么是 PCI-X?为什么在家用电脑中很少见到它?

介于经典PCI和PCI Express之间的一种标准出现了。 PCI-X(PCI扩展)一个主要为……而设计的进化 专业环境和服务器网卡、存储设备和 RAID 控制器需要更大的带宽。

PCI-X 仍然是 共享并行总线它在物理上与 64 位 PCI 卡兼容,但明显提高了运行频率:许多 PCI-X 卡的运行频率都高于 64 位 PCI-X 卡。 66、100、133 MHz 随着PCI-X 2.0的推出,它达到了 533 MHz实现了大约 1,06 GB /秒 单个插槽。

从物理结构上看,64 位 PCI-X 插槽与 64 位 PCI 插槽非常相似,都具有以下特点: 130mm长度因此,它们会占用炉灶上相当大的空间。这个家庭主要以……为导向。 服务器和工作站如今它实际上已经消失,取而代之的是 PCI Express。

什么是PCI Express?它为什么取代了PCI?

随着速度越来越快的处理器、显卡、硬盘和网络设备的出现,PCI总线显然无法满足需求。人们需要一种更灵活、更具可扩展性的接口,于是,这种接口应运而生。 PCI 高速 (PCIe)这是目前台式机、笔记本电脑和服务器主板的主流标准。

与 PCI 和 PCI-X 不同,PCI Express 不使用共享并行总线。相反,它采用了一种…… 点对点串行架构每个设备都有一个专用的连接。 PCIe交换机 或者直接与 CPU/芯片组通信,无需与其他部分共享带宽。

当你启动电脑时,PCIe系统会执行以下过程: 设备枚举:检测已连接的设备,协商连接 车道数 它将利用每个链路构建一种内部流量地图。好处在于,尽管电子元件不同, 检测和配置协议符合PCI标准因此,操作系统无需重新发明轮子。

  计算机设备的预防性维护

每个 PCIe 通道由以下部分组成: 两对微分线它有一条用于发送数据的通道和一条用于接收数据的通道,并以全双工模式运行:它可以同时在两个方向上进行传输。每条通道的速度取决于…… PCIe 一代 (1.0、2.0、3.0、4.0、5.0、6.0……),并且每一代都很常见。 带宽加倍 与前一个相比。

PCI Express 各代产品及带宽

PCIe 的一大优点在于,它在发展过程中始终保持插槽理念不变,从而维持了其兼容性。 向前和向后兼容性 大多数情况下。然而,有效速度始终取决于…… 慢速版本 涉及(插槽或卡片)。

作为指导原则,这些操作按车道(x1)进行处理。 近似带宽 每代(每个地址的数据量):

  • PCIe 1.0每通道约 250 MB/s。
  • PCIe 2.0每通道约 500 MB/s。
  • PCIe 3.0:每通道约 1 GB/s。
  • PCIe 4.0:每通道约 2 GB/s。
  • PCIe 5.0:每通道约 4 GB/s(有效速度为 3,938 GB/s)。
  • PCIe 6.0 (开发和初步实施中):速度更快,采用先进的编码技术继续扩展。

如果你将这些值乘以车道数,你就会明白为什么 PCIe x16 连接器 它可以传输海量数据。例如,即使在老一代人中:

一个简单的 32 位 PCI 总线,频率为 33 MHz 所有设备合计的传输速度保持在 133 MB/s 左右。相比之下, 现代 PCIe 单通道 在 4.0 或 5.0 版本中,这个数字已经远远超过这个值,而且 x16 链接可以达到 每个地址数 GB/s.

PCIe 插槽:x1、x4、x8 和 x16

实际上,当你观察主板时,你会看到不同长度的 PCIe 插槽。这些长度对应于…… 最大车道数 他们能够实际提供的:

  • PCIe x1:最短。
  • PCIe x4再过一会儿。
  • PCIe x8: 中间的。
  • PCIe x16:显卡最长、最常见的。

每种类型的老虎机都可以提供 1至16条有效车道但我们必须区分两个概念: 机械长度 老虎机和 实际电气连接x16 形状的插槽只能以 x8 或 x4 的方式连接,这虽然允许物理插入 x16 卡,但会降低带宽。

PCIe x1 插槽

PCIe x1 插槽是最小的插槽,使用单通道。它通常用于…… 不需要太多带宽的显卡声卡、网卡、USB端口扩展卡、中端采集卡等。

对于当前几代的 PCIe(4.0 和 5.0),即使是一条 x1 通道也能提供 性能绰绰有余 这些插槽对于千兆网络、专业音频设备或许多辅助存储设备都非常有用。

PCIe x4 插槽

x4插槽是一种折衷方案。它提供四条通道,非常适合…… 超高速网卡、RAID 控制器、NVMe 适配器或功能强大的采集卡许多 NAS 存储或 M.2 扩展配置都采用了 x4 带宽。

事实上,现代的NVMe SSD,即使它们安装在M.2插槽中, 内部使用 PCIe x4这是实现极高读写传输速度的事实标准。

PCIe x8 插槽

PCIe x8 插槽正变得越来越普遍,尤其是在中高端主板和专业应用中。它们拥有八条可用通道,非常适合…… 中端显卡、多插槽 NVMe 适配器、40 GbE 网卡或复杂的存储配置.

有些预算型显卡虽然可以安装在 x16 插槽中,但其电气性能却被设计为 x8;而另一些主板则使用机械 x16 插槽,但当安装多张显卡时,其线路连接方式却被设计为 x8。

PCIe x16 插槽

派对女王是 PCIe x16 插槽它是最长的,主要设计用于 专用显卡虽然它也用于服务器级网卡和存储设备。

在许多主板上,顶部的 x16 插槽直接与 CPU 连接。 16条完整车道而较低的插槽虽然长度相同,但由于可用通道的限制,可能会被连接成 x8 或 x4。

如果你想进行设置,这一点至关重要。 多张GPU或高性能显卡您应该查看主板规格,了解每个插槽根据所安装的处理器组合提供多少条通道。在消费级平台(Ryzen、Intel Core)上,通常情况下会有…… 16 到 24 条 PCIe 通道直接连接到 CPU而更高端的系列,例如 Threadripper Pro 或服务器处理器(EPYC、Xeon),则提供 64条车道或更多允许多个 GPU 以真正的 x16 模式运行。

  了解 SATA 是什么以及它如何改变存储

数据拓扑:并行与串行

PCI/PCI-X 和 PCI Express 之间的理念差异可以概括如下: 并联电路与点对点串联电路在PCI和PCI-X总线中,所有设备都连接到同一总线,数据通过多条线路并行传输。这种方式在低频下运行良好,但随着速度的提高,性能会下降。 出现了干扰和同步问题。.

使用 PCI Express 时,不再是单一的共享总线,而是由多个总线组成。 专用链路网络每个设备都有自己连接到交换机或 CPU 的链路,该链路由一条或多条通道组成。最终形成一个系统。 效率更高、可扩展性更强、不易受到干扰这样一来,就可以在不受并行总线物理限制的情况下,提高频率和带宽。

物理插槽尺寸和兼容性

在较老的主板上,通常会发现几个 32 位 PCI 插槽(大约 85毫米长有时还需要一张 64 位或 PCI-X 卡(约 130 毫米)。这些设备占用空间较大,并且都共享同一条总线。

现代主板上普遍采用插槽式设计。 PCIe x1、x4、x8 和 x16PCI Express 的一个实际优势是可以使用更短的卡。 可安装在较长的插槽中 (例如,将 x1 卡插入 x4 或 x16 插槽),前提是插槽空闲或设计允许。该卡将以其设计支持的通道数运行。

但反过来不行:x16 显卡无法插入 x1 插槽。PCI 和 PCIe 显卡也不能混用。 它们在插槽级别上不兼容。虽然某些非常特殊的情况下也有专门的适配器。

性能:为什么 PCIe 让 PCI 过时了

如果仅比较性能数据,PCI 明显落后。 32 位 PCI 总线,频率为 33 MHz 所有设备的总传输速度限制在 133 MB/s,而一条现代 PCIe 通道即可处理 数百兆字节/秒或数千兆字节/秒 按世代划分。

即使是第一代 PCIe x1 连接也能处理 千兆网络、多声道音频和基本存储 毫不费力。在另一端,一个充分利用的 PCIe x16 连接器可以移动。 每个地址数 GB/s这是高性能显卡、AI加速器或大容量存储控制器必不可少的组件。

除了原始带宽之外,PCI Express 还引入了以下改进: 流量优先级排序、实时传输、改进的错误检测算法和数据包转发并且可以为每个设备分配专用通道,防止多个设备争用同一条总线。

PCIe 和显卡:告别 AGP,迎接多 GPU

在 PCIe 普及之前,高性能显卡使用插槽。 AGP(加速图形端口)PCI Express 使 AGP 变得不再必要: PCIe x16 插槽 它提供的带宽比 AGP 8x 大得多,而且还能提供 高达 75W 的功率 直接从主板连接到GPU。

有了合适的硬件,一块主板…… 两个 PCIe x16 插槽 它能够同时处理两张显卡。像英伟达和AMD这样的厂商已经开发出各自的技术(例如SLI、CrossFire等),使两块GPU能够协同工作,在它们之间分配渲染负载。这项技术甚至已被应用于一些专业级和高端游戏系统中。 多个GPU并行运行 用于计算、人工智能或 3D 渲染任务。

在这种情况下,PCI和AGP接口已经完全过时了。现代显卡几乎全部采用PCI和AGP接口。 PCI Express(PCIe)而且该接口非常成熟,至今仍是服务器中 AI 加速器和专用卡的基础。

PCIe插槽的其他用途

PCIe 不仅仅用于 GPU。扩展插槽仍然非常有用。 添加功能或扩展功能 对于电脑来说,尤其是在主板端口有限或需要专业功能的时候。

PCIe 目前常见的用途包括:

  • 扩展存储空间 使用可添加多个 NVMe SSD 的扩展卡。
  • 更新网络连接 配备 2,5G、10G 或更高以太网适配器,或高级 WiFi 网卡。
  • 添加更多端口 使用专用卡,可通过 USB、Thunderbolt、SATA 或 eSATA 接口连接。
  • 集成专业音频接口 用于高质量音乐制作或声音编辑。
  • 安装专用 RAID 控制器 适用于高级存储服务器或NAS。
  • 安装GPU加速器、FPGA或专用显卡 适用于人工智能、机器学习和科学计算工作负载。
  Retroid Pocket 6 是什么:电源、显示屏和相关型号

由于每个插槽都有其专用链路,PCIe 卡的性能得以提升。 添加更多显卡时,性能下降并不明显。这与经典的PCI总线的情况不同。

PCI Express中的错误和可靠性

在专业和服务器系统中,PCIe 的可靠性至关重要。该标准定义了不同的 错误类型 以及如何管理它们:

  • 可纠正的错误它们由 PCIe 硬件本身处理,不会影响长期数据完整性,并且通常对用户是透明的。
  • 非致命性、不可纠正的错误这些错误会导致设备层面的数据丢失或信息丢失,但PCIe接口本身保持稳定。它们通常通过设备专用软件进行管理。
  • 致命的、无法纠正的错误它们会损害 PCIe 接口的可靠性。它们通常会强制 重启组件或整个链接 恢复系统。

对于制造商提供的设备,如果出现严重的 PCIe 错误,通常建议使用诊断工具,例如制造商自己的实用程序(例如 SupportAssist 应用程序)。 运行快速测试和完整测试,更新驱动程序,并优化系统。 减少问题。

PCI 和 PCIe 兼容性

尽管PCI和PCI Express是不同的标准,但在软件层面上,PCIe的设计初衷是…… 利用相同的编程模型这意味着许多操作系统和驱动程序无需进行重大更改即可适应,而且这两种标准已经在混合主板上共存多年。 同时支持PCI和PCIe插槽.

然而,这种兼容性并非物理上的: 你不能把PCI卡插到PCIe插槽里,反之亦然。虽然已经生产出针对特定用途的专用适配器,但除非您非常清楚自己在做什么,否则这不是一种通用或推荐的解决方案。

随着时间的推移,鉴于 PCIe 具有更高的速度、灵活性以及与现代操作系统的兼容性, PCI卡的空间已经快用完了 在市场上,如今在新主板上看到PCI插槽已经越来越少见,制造商们已将所有精力集中在PCI Express上。

为什么 PCIe 是现在和未来的接口

带宽、可扩展性和兼容性的结合使PCI Express成为…… 个人电脑、工作站和服务器扩展的骨干力量它既可以很好地安装简单的声卡,也可以很好地安装多个 AI GPU 或 NVMe 存储机架。

软件(游戏、4K 和 8K 视频编辑、虚拟现实、人工智能、大数据)的进步持续推动着对硬件的需求。 传输速度越来越快PCIe 的后续版本(4.x、5.x 和目前正在开发的 6.x)正在缩小处理器需求与扩展子系统能够提供的差距。

如今,尽管许多以前需要独立卡的功能现在都已直接集成到主板上(例如音频、网络,有时还包括 Wi-Fi),但 PCIe 插槽仍然存在。 对于高级配置至关重要如果你想组装一台短期内不会显得不够用的电脑,最好留意一下主板提供了多少个 PCIe 插槽,CPU 有多少条通道,以及这些通道是如何分配给 GPU、SSD 和你想添加的其他卡的。

PCI 曾是定义一个时代的关键标准,但如今 PCI Express 才是现代 PC 性能的主要驱动力。了解其插槽、通道和版本如何运作是掌握其工作原理的最佳途径之一。 避免瓶颈,充分发挥设备性能。.

主板的工作原理
相关文章:
主板及其组件的工作原理